I wracked my brain to come up with a project today that would be a little 'creepy'! With Halloween just around the corner, there will be lots of candy given out. I came up with a cute way to package some skeeeeeeeery treats!
I found these little jars at Hobby Lobby for a buck a piece. They are about 3oz jars with the old fashioned fast lids. How fun, huh? Then I went to the Dollar Store and found these little bags of chocolate eyeballs for a dollar, too. This was the beginning!
Here are your supplies needed:
Small jar with lid
Candy
Assorted papers
Drippy Goo punch
Circle punches
Ribbon
Googlie eyes
Adhesive
Red marker
White Gel pen
Silver string
Sticky tape

Ok, this is all pretty self explanatory, but I will give highlights. Cut your paper to wrap around the jar. In this case, I layered the punch section with the designer paper (spider webs! ohhhhhhh!), then added a small top strip of purple. Using sticky tape, wrap around jar and adhere.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Ejq_rzQ4jh83Gczt0Uvz2ICty0LJ-OBwtwFMQ3IK1TU2q9Ps-jhV7rLMhow_CI3WYbelLYi18XIdgbCs3JmxxkbTXfIoK1iXQAnzOE6Q73nqLumvNM2ssdiZRL6xo2lw4gccFJXX5wNPTBk/s400/Up+To+My+Eyeballs+-+step+1.jpg)
I then added the Trick or Treat ribbon and tied it in a knot. Set that aside and make your
eyeballs.
The eyeball is made from a 1" punch (white), 1/2" punch (purple) and large hole punch (black). I layered them together and used the red and white pen for accents. I then punched a hole in each and tied them to the ribbon using silver string.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hNk1kz3Cq1I6DFsq-e2LeAJz0f7gQoDdlenvgr9STVaaUVrdARRiH6Si0NR6i9Sbub3rSqMMI0fA_VHAscQ2WzsjUZfMrKNNhlOu02aCJbLJWoZpSLz5_5FywRhtUPCxpfiRvhJPNTgKKS/s400/Up+To+My+Eyeballs+-+step+2.jpg)
The tag was made by stamping the sentiment and adding googlie eyes (adhered here with stickles). This was tied to the ribbon around the top with silver string.
![](https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/img/b/R29vZ2xl/AVvXsEhZvw6mXZr4_YNl8QRyhKklUCplw1GU9aAQP7h2rmEud5oO49HLxQYXGXeW-NxgBAYKIynJE9hR7m_F0cd6X7cEef70wsuL1WuUCT50bxp-FYLy39MylDE5kw0zlaqJHdh-B8sDFqwQ31_Z/s400/Up+To+My+Eyeballs+-+closeup.jpg)
I then filled the jar with googlie eye chocolates and voila, a yummy treat for friend or co-worker!
